The Role of Vitamins and Minerals in Memory
Key Takeaway: Nutrients are vital for a well-functioning brain.
Vitamins and minerals play a crucial role in memory and overall brain function. They help protect your brain from decline and support mental clarity. For instance, vitamins like B6, B12, and folate are vital for producing neurotransmitters. These chemicals help transmit signals in the brain, impacting mood and memory. In fact, a deficiency in these vitamins can lead to memory issues.
Moreover, studies show that antioxidants such as vitamins C and E can combat oxidative stress. This stress can damage brain cells, leading to cognitive decline. By ensuring your diet is rich in these nutrients, you can enhance your memory and protect your brain.
Top Natural Supplements for Memory Improvement
Key Takeaway: Certain supplements can enhance memory and focus effectively.
When it comes to the best supplements for memory, several options stand out. These supplements are backed by research and commonly used by busy professionals.
Omega-3 Fatty Acids: Found in fish oil, these fatty acids support brain health. They improve memory and protect against cognitive decline. Aim for a daily intake of 1,000 mg.
Ginkgo Biloba: This herbal supplement increases blood flow to the brain, which may enhance memory. A typical dose is 120 mg per day.
Bacopa Monnieri: Known for its cognitive-enhancing properties, this herb can improve memory and learning. A dose of 300 mg daily is recommended.
Rhodiola Rosea: This adaptogen helps manage stress and fatigue, which can lead to better focus. A daily dose of 200 mg can be beneficial.
Phosphatidylserine: This fatty substance is important for brain health. Studies suggest it can improve memory and cognitive function. A dose of 100 mg is common.

Hidden Gems: Lesser-Known Minerals Boosting Memory Retention
Key Takeaway: Some less common minerals are essential for memory but are often overlooked.
While most people are aware of vitamins, lesser-known minerals can significantly boost memory retention. Here are a few you may not know about:
Zinc: This mineral plays a role in neurotransmitter function. Studies suggest that zinc can enhance cognitive performance. Include foods like meat, shellfish, and legumes to ensure adequate intake.
Magnesium: Known for its calming effects, magnesium can also help improve memory. It supports learning by promoting neural plasticity. Aim for a daily intake of 310-420 mg depending on your age and gender.
Iron: This mineral helps carry oxygen to your brain. Low iron levels can lead to fatigue and cognitive issues. Make sure to eat iron-rich foods like spinach, red meat, and lentils.
To make the most of these minerals, consider getting them through whole food sources whenever possible. If you’re unsure of your intake, consult with a healthcare professional about testing and supplementation.

Q: How do I know if the natural ingredients in my supplement are making a real difference in memory retention, and what should I look for in terms of evidence or research backing their benefits?
A: To determine if the natural ingredients in your supplement are effective for memory retention, look for peer-reviewed studies that demonstrate clear benefits in cognitive function or memory improvement. Focus on research with robust methodologies, such as randomized controlled trials, and ensure that the studies are conducted by independent researchers rather than those affiliated with the supplement manufacturer to avoid potential bias.
Q: Can you break down the role of vitamins versus lesser-known minerals in enhancing cognitive function and memory, and how should I balance them in my daily supplement intake?
A: Vitamins, particularly B vitamins like B12 and folate, play a crucial role in maintaining neuronal integrity and preventing cognitive decline, while minerals such as zinc, iron, and magnesium support various cognitive functions and may protect against neurotoxicity when balanced properly. To optimize cognitive function, focus on a daily supplement intake that includes B vitamins, particularly for older adults or those with dietary restrictions, while ensuring minerals are consumed in moderation to avoid excess, particularly with iron and copper.

Q: What potential interactions or side effects should I be aware of if I incorporate these brain health supplements into my existing diet and lifestyle?
A: When incorporating brain health supplements like huperzine A, alpha lipoic acid, curcumin, and resveratrol, it’s important to consult with your doctor, as they may interact with medications or have side effects such as nausea, gastrointestinal issues, or allergic reactions. Additionally, the effectiveness and safety of these supplements can vary based on individual health conditions and dosages.
